It’s complicated, but not as sophisticated as you would possibly assume. When Must you Shear Sheep? When precisely it is best to shear your sheep will range depending on the flock it additionally depends on your management goals.



In case your purpose is to sell wool for revenue, you will want to shear frequently so that the wool is as clean and contemporary as doable. Ideally, Wood Ranger Power Shears website you'll want to shear a number of months before lambing. It is not going to solely keep the wool clean, as wool gets soiled during lambing and Wood Ranger Power Shears website when the sheep are confined to the barn, but it surely additionally helps more ewes fit in the same house. Remember too that a shorn ewe will have teats which are a lot easier to seek out for her younger lamb. In truth, an ewe with three inches of wool is going to be six inches wider than a shorn ewe - that adds up when you have got a number of sheep! Shear your sheep earlier than you place them inside for the winter, and you’ll also discover that your barn stays dryer. Wool holds an incredible quantity of moisture (which is a part of why it’s such an incredible insulator), so you’ll discover that doing this can keep the barn a bit warmer and dryer as effectively.

That being said, it’s important to remember that your sheep would require more vitality to maintain good physique condition over winter. You should keep away from shearing if they will be exterior Wood Ranger Power Shears website solely through the lifeless of winter. In the event you aren’t planning on conserving your sheep inside until lambing, wait to shear or go away a bit extra wool on as some natural insurance. Start by placing collectively your equipment. No matter how much or how little experience you have, it's good to have high-quality equipment to make the process simpler and safer (for each you and the sheep). This present day, almost each shearer makes use of electric clippers. You’ll pay a bit extra for this, but you should seek Wood Ranger Power Shears website that have extra teeth on the comb. These supply a better shear. You additionally need to verify your Wood Ranger Power Shears coupon are sharp before you start reducing.



Dull implements are usually not only troublesome for you to make use of however will be dangerous for everybody concerned. Next, put together the realm wherein you intend to shear your sheep. This must be as dry as attainable and in a considerably confined area. If you have loading chutes, that’s perfect. But when not, a pen will suffice. Round up your sheep prior to shearing (ideally the day earlier than, at least). Make certain your sheep don’t get wet. Wet wool can't be bought, and the sheep can even receive an electric shock. You may wish to quick your sheep the day earlier than shearing, too. This can decrease the diploma of waste that they create (which soil the wool). It should even be much less mess on the flooring that you have to deal with. Upon getting your sheep herded into the appropriate shearing area and you might be ready to go, it’s time to begin shearing. The first step in this course of is to place your sheep.
